Effect of mRNA vaccination on pulmonary sequelae after mild COVID-19

2023-12-04

Abstract excerpt

<h4>ABSTRACT</h4> <h4>Background</h4> Previous studies indicate a protective role for SARS-CoV-2 vaccination against development of pulmonary post-acute sequelae of COVID (PASC). We compared clinical, imaging, histopathology and ultrastructural features of pulmonary PASC with and without prior vaccination in a consecutive cohort of 54 unvaccinated, 17 partially vaccinated and 28 fully vaccinated patients who prese...
